Student Technology Devices
This summer, HESD students will keep their district-issued devices at home. This will allow students to access a number of learning resources through Clever, including Happy Numbers (Math Practice), Newsela (Non-fiction reading), SORA (digital library), and others.
We expect all students to keep their devices in good working order over the summer and to bring them back to school fully charged on Thursday, August 25, 2022.
The only students who will not retain their district-issued devices over summer are the following:
Second graders - iPads and chargers will be collected from second graders on JUNE 15. We will issue new Chromebooks to these students when they begin third grade in fall. Second graders who participate in summer school will receive new Chromebooks on the first day. If a second grader who is not participating in summer school wishes to keep an iPad for the summer, parents should let the teacher and school office know.
Eighth graders - Chromebooks and chargers will be collected from all HESD eighth graders. WiFi hotspots that were borrowed from the school should also be returned.
Students who do not plan to return to HESD - If your student is not planning to attend one of our schools in fall, please return your district-issued device and WiFi hotspot (if applicable) to your school site prior to Friday, June 17, 2022. After the last day of school, bring devices to the HESD District Office 205 N. Ventura Rd. Port Hueneme, CA.
Technical support for student devices will be available during summer by accessing our technical support ticket system at https://huenemeesd.gethelphss.com/ or by calling (805) 946-0180.

TK AND KINDERGARTEN enrollment is open!
Transitional Kindergarten (TK) and Kindergarten 2022-23 enrollment is now open.
- Students who turn 5 between September 2nd and February 2nd may enroll in TK
- Students who turn 5 by September 1st may enroll in Kindergarten.
- TK is offered at Bard, Haycox, Hueneme, Larsen, and Williams Schools.
- Enroll for both TK and Kindergarten at your HOME School, even if TK is not offered at your home school.
- If TK is not offered at your home school, staff at your home school will assist in enrolling your child in one of the TK classes at another school site. Based on enrollment, TK classes may be added to additional school sites.
- To get a glimpse into our TK and kindergarten classrooms, please watch this short video:
- Further enrollment details can be found here: https://www.hueneme.org/page/registration
